&lt;p&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/p&gt;</description><pubDate>Tue, 07 Jul 2026 10:27:05 +0100</pubDate><a10:updated>2026-07-07T10:27:05+01:00</a10:updated></item><item><guid isPermaLink="true">https://www.bucksstudentsunion.org/ents/event/12060/</guid><link>https://www.bucksstudentsunion.org/ents/event/12060/</link><title>Fundraising Week - Air Ambulance UK (01/08/2026, 09:00)</title><description>&lt;img src="https://www.bucksstudentsunion.org/asset/Event/6013/Air-Ambulance-edit.png?thumbnail_width=100&amp;thumbnail_height=100&amp;resize_type=ResizeFitAllFill" alt="" style="float:left;width:100;height:100;" /&gt;&lt;p&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Air Ambulances UK (AAUK)&lt;/strong&gt; is the national charity supporting the lifesaving work of the UK&amp;rsquo;s 21 air ambulance charities, helping them to save even more lives every day. Air ambulance charities deliver advanced pre-hospital critical care to patients who have suffered life-threatening or life-changing injuries or medical emergencies, bringing the Emergency Department directly to the scene.&lt;br /&gt;

&lt;p&gt;In 1925, Lon Chaney terrified audiences with his signature ghoulish make-up as the murderous and mysterious Phantom, sparking the flame for endless adaptations, countless pop culture references, and a hit West End musical. Yet another adaptation is rumoured to be in production, with even Guillermo del Toro throwing his name in the hat following his 2025 film of that other misunderstood Universal Monster, Frankenstein.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;But what is it about the story of an angry incel living in the bowels of the Paris Opera House that has kept public interest going for over a hundred years?&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;&lt;strong&gt;In this 3-hour session, we&amp;rsquo;ll dive into the origins of the story, tracking through time as the Phantom develops from genius madman to romantic Byronic hero, to vicious killer and back again.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/strong&gt;&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;Adaptations covered include Andrew Lloyd Webber, Joel Schumacher, Dario Argento, Brian de Palma and Terence Fisher to name just a few.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;More than just a cult teen drama,&amp;nbsp;&lt;em&gt;Buffy the Vampire Slayer&lt;/em&gt;&amp;nbsp;has become one of the most studied television series of all time, praised for its rich layers of meaning and its lasting influence on the medium.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;This three-hour course explores how&amp;nbsp;&lt;em&gt;Buffy&lt;/em&gt;&amp;nbsp;transformed television storytelling. We&amp;rsquo;ll examine how the series draws on classic narrative structures like the hero&amp;rsquo;s journey, while using monsters as metaphors for adolescence, identity, and growing up. We&amp;rsquo;ll also explore its feminist legacy, celebrating its groundbreaking portrayal of female power, while considering how this reads through a more complex modern lens.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;We&amp;rsquo;ll also look at how&amp;nbsp;&lt;em&gt;Buffy&lt;/em&gt;&amp;nbsp;redefined what television could achieve: blending horror, fantasy, comedy, and soap opera into something entirely new, and pioneering long-form storytelling that shaped the future of TV.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;Across the session, we&amp;rsquo;ll explore the creation of the show and take a closer look at key iconic episodes, examining how&amp;nbsp;&lt;em&gt;Buffy&amp;nbsp;&lt;/em&gt;plays with format, genre, and mythology to create a piece of television history that changed everything.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;For forty years, Studio Ghibli has created some of the most beloved and influential films in world cinema, from&amp;nbsp;&lt;em&gt;My Neighbour Totoro&lt;/em&gt;&amp;nbsp;and&amp;nbsp;&lt;em&gt;Princess Mononoke&lt;/em&gt;&amp;nbsp;to&amp;nbsp;&lt;em&gt;Spirited Away&lt;/em&gt;,&amp;nbsp;&lt;em&gt;Howl&amp;rsquo;s Moving Castle&lt;/em&gt;, and beyond. This course traces the studio&amp;rsquo;s history from its 1980s beginnings through to Miyazaki&amp;rsquo;s recent&amp;nbsp;&lt;em&gt;The Boy and the Heron&lt;/em&gt;, exploring its recurring themes of ecology, pacifism, gender, childhood, and imagination. Along the way, we will reflect on the artistry, politics, and legacy of Ghibli&amp;rsquo;s work. The day will include opportunities for open discussion, as we consider how these films continue to inspire audiences and filmmakers around the globe.&lt;/p&gt;
